Monomial is defined as an expression that has a single non-zero term. It consists of different parts like the variable, the coefficient, and its degree. The variables in a monomial are the letters present in it. The coefficients are the numbers that are multiplied by the variables of the monomial. The degree of a monomial is the sum of the exponents of all the variables.
How to Find a Monomial?
A monomial can be easily identified with the help of the following properties:
A monomial expression must have a single non-zero term.
The exponents of the variables must be non-negative integers.
There should not be any variable in the denominator.
Let us look at the following examples to identify monomials.
Expression Is it a monomial? If not, why?
3x2y Yes -
3y/2 Yes -
3x2 + y No It has two terms: 3x2, and y
3x¾ No The exponent of the variable is not an integer
7x No The variable is an exponent
8x/y No The denominator has a variable
Degree of a Monomial
The degree of a monomial is the sum of the exponents of all the variables. It is always a non-negative integer. For example, the degree of the monomial abc2 is 4. The exponent of the variable 'a' is 1, the exponent of variable 'b' is 1, the exponent of variable 'c' is 2. Adding all these exponents, we get, 1 + 1 + 2 = 4.
Some tips to remember easily Monomials :
Observe the following points which help in understanding the results of the arithmetic operations on a monomial.
A single term expression in which the exponent is negative or has a variable in it is not a monomial.
The product of two monomials is always a monomial.
The sum or difference of two monomials might not be a monomial.
